Ralph Nader’s final word on the election

In the final hours of the 2008 presidential election, third-party candidate Ralph Nader held a press conference at which he would only reply to questions with single-word answers. What if you gave a press conference and nobody came?

Answer: carry on as if they did and have your own people pose questions to you. That’s what FEMA did back on October 23rd.
